TradeStation unveils online strategy marketplace

Source: TradeStation Securities

TradeStation Securities, the award-winning broker-dealer for active traders, and a leading provider of integrated strategy testing and automation, announced today the release of an innovative new service, TradeStation Strategy Network, hosted and offered by its affiliate, TradeStation Technologies.

TradeStation Strategy Network is a new online marketplace of strategy trading products available exclusively to TradeStation Securities brokerage clients. TradeStation Technologies and TradeStation Securities are affiliated subsidiaries of TradeStation Group, Inc. (Nasdaq:TRAD).

TradeStation Strategy Network is designed to put strategy-based trading within the reach of every trader. TradeStation Strategy Network features back-tested, ready-to-use strategies, developed by independent, unaffiliated trading software developers. TradeStation clients can sort, rank and compare strategies by asset class, trading frequency, simulated percentage return and other criteria to find the strategies best suited to their trading objectives. Clients can then download strategies directly to their TradeStation trading platforms.

To see how it works, TradeStation clients can go to the Strategy Network website, download one of three sample strategies and take it for a simulated "test drive" in their TradeStation platforms. Strategy Network is being offered to current TradeStation Securities clients, in a phased rollout, by downloading the latest version of the TradeStation platform.
